The Booking & Arrival

Booking this tour requires a bit of planning, with an average notice of about 9 days. It’s a private experience, so only your group will participate, making it feel more personalized. Starting at 4:00 pm, you’ll enjoy a relaxed late afternoon visit that complements a day of exploring Piedmont or Liguria.

When you arrive at the Winery Cantine dei Marchesi Incisa della Rocchetta, located at Via Roma 66/68 in Rocchetta Tanaro, the setting immediately impresses. The winery’s blend of old-world charm and modern facilities hints at the care taken in both preservation and innovation—something that’s echoed in the reviews praising their tastefully restored buildings and luxurious rooms (if you choose to stay overnight).

The Winery Tour

The tour begins with a walk through the historic barrel rooms, where large barriques have been aging wine for generations. Here, the guides—often knowledgeable staff like Francesca or Filiberto—share stories about the estate’s history, the family’s legacy, and the specific techniques that give their wines a distinctive edge.

You’ll also be taken through the modern production areas, where state-of-the-art equipment ensures quality and consistency. This combination of old and new provides a fascinating insight into how a family-run operation maintains tradition while embracing progress.

Tasting & Pairing

After the tour, it’s time for the tasting. You’ll sample three top wines, including an award-winning Barbera, a fresh Grignolino, and a delicate Pinot Noir. Reviewers have highlighted the top quality of these wines and the fact that they are served in a relaxed, friendly atmosphere—no pretension here.

The wines are paired with regional Piedmontese specialties, adding a culinary dimension to the experience. Guests consistently mention the generous pours and thoughtful pairings, which elevate the tasting beyond just sipping wine. One reviewer even described it as “superb food and top quality wines, all served with great taste.”

FAQ

Unique wine tasting at Winery Marchesi Incisa della Rocchetta - FAQ

Is this tour suitable for large groups?
No, it is a private experience, so only your group will participate, allowing for a more personalized visit.

How long does the tour last?
The entire experience takes approximately 1 hour 30 minutes, starting at 4:00 pm.

What is included in the price?
You’ll get a guided tour of the winery facilities and a tasting of three premium wines paired with Piedmontese specialties.

Can I cancel or reschedule?
This tour is non-refundable and cannot be changed once booked, so plan accordingly.

Will I need to make prior arrangements?
Yes, booking in advance is recommended; the tour is usually booked 9 days ahead of time.

Are there any special requirements?
Service animals are allowed, but no other specific requirements are noted.
